Bengi Population - Thoubal, Manipur

Bengi is a medium size village located in Thoubal Sub Division of Thoubal district, Manipur with total 175 families residing. The Bengi village has population of 807 of which 386 are males while 421 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Bengi village population of children with age 0-6 is 84 which makes up 10.41 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Bengi village is 1091 which is higher than Manipur state average of 985. Child Sex Ratio for the Bengi as per census is 1897, higher than Manipur average of 930.

Bengi village has lower literacy rate compared to Manipur. In 2011, literacy rate of Bengi village was 74.69 % compared to 76.94 % of Manipur. In Bengi Male literacy stands at 85.71 % while female literacy rate was 63.93 %.

Caste Factor

There is no population of Schedule Caste (SC) and Schedule Tribe(ST) in Bengi village of Thoubal district.

Work Profile

In Bengi village out of total population, 472 were engaged in work activities. 60.81 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 39.19 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 472 workers engaged in Main Work, 165 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 14 were Agricultural labourer.
